For example: hydrogen, oxygen, fluorine, bromine, iodine, chlorine, etc. Atomic oxygen is formed in the low Earth orbital environment (LEO) by photo dissociation of diatomic oxygen.Short wavelength (<243 nm) solar radiation has sufficient energy to break the 5.12 eV O 2 diatomic bond 1 in an environment where the mean free path is sufficiently long (~10 8 meters) that the probability of reassociation or the formation of ozone (O 3) is small. The danger of ozone explosion is a function of its thermodynamic instability (ΔG°298=-163 kJ.mol −1) and ozone decomposition to diatomic oxygen is a thermodynamically favorable process with heat of reaction ΔH°298=-138 kJ.mol −1 (Perry & Green, 1997). A molecule of a diatomic gas has two additional modes of absorbing energy, namely, rotational kinetic energy about each of the two mutually perpendicular axes that are through the center of mass of the molecule and perpendicular to the axis of the molecule.
